Description | ||||||
This study analyzes the effect of COVID-19 on logistics performance for road freight transportation in Myanmar. The study used descriptive analysis to find out the operational challenges and supply chain disruptions faced by the logistics industry in Yangon. The findings show that the pandemic significantly disrupted logistics operations, reducing transportation capacity, increasing costs, and longer delivery times. However, during the pandemic, firms struggled to control costs and maintain accuracy, resulting in poor distribution and logistics performance due to supply chain disruptions and delays. Also, logistics information technology integration and real-time management data were affected. The study recommends reassessing logistics strategies, identifying new cost-saving measures, and improving data integration processes and value-added services. Inter-ministerial coordination and enhanced connectivity between diverse modes of transportation are critical to reducing transportation costs and lead times. The study highlights the need for continued research and policy attention to ensure the resilience and sustainability of Myanmar's logistics industry in the face of future crises. | ||||||
